Who Needs Securities Act of 1933?
01
Issuers of securities: The Securities Act of 1933 applies to companies or entities that offer or sell securities to the public. It is crucial for issuers to comply with the act's provisions to ensure that their securities offerings are made within legal boundaries.
02
Investors: The Securities Act of 1933 is designed to protect investors by requiring issuers to provide accurate and reliable information about their securities offerings. Investors can rely on the act to make informed investment decisions and to ensure that they are not being misled or defrauded.
03
Securities professionals: Professionals involved in the securities industry, such as brokers, dealers, and investment advisors, need to understand and comply with the Securities Act of 1933. They play a crucial role in facilitating securities transactions and are responsible for ensuring that the securities offered or sold meet the legal requirements.
04
Regulatory authorities: The Securities Act of 1933 is necessary for regulatory authorities, such as the SEC, to enforce securities laws and protect the interests of investors. These authorities rely on the act to hold issuers and securities professionals accountable for their actions and to maintain the integrity of the securities markets.

What is securities act of 1933?
The Securities Act of 1933 is a federal law that regulates the offering and sale of securities to the public.
Who is required to file securities act of 1933?
Companies that wish to offer their securities to the public are required to file under the Securities Act of 1933.
How to fill out securities act of 1933?
To fill out the Securities Act of 1933, companies must provide detailed information about their securities offerings, financial information, and other relevant disclosures.
What is the purpose of securities act of 1933?
The purpose of the Securities Act of 1933 is to ensure that investors receive accurate and complete information about securities being offered for public sale.
What information must be reported on securities act of 1933?
Information such as financial statements, risk factors, and use of proceeds must be reported on the Securities Act of 1933.
